There's something about a Clean Slate

clean slate: an unsullied record; a record marked by creditable conduct: to start over with a clean slate. (Source)


Everywhere you turn, there are people talking about a fresh start, about leaving everything behind in the year gone by and starting anew. This is a simple escape for those of us who have been battling through the last twelve months. I think it is the hope and the determination that nothing lasts forever, that perhaps, with the changing of our years will come the changing of our circumstances. 






I picture us humans like a Blackboard that still has evidence of what was previously on it. I think this is the closest to our experiences in a year, or a culmination of years - heaven forbid we stay the blank slates we were born as, but heaven also forbid we maintain the written on insults, failings and otherwise unpleasant accumulations of a year.
